Hardware engineers often face the challenge of design footprint vs. performance trade-offs. Standard RJ45 sockets sit roughly 13mm to 16mm off the PCB surface. When vertical height is constrained to under 11mm, low-profile modular jacks (often measuring 8.5mm to 11.5mm in height) are the only viable solution.
Our low-profile connectors go beyond simple mechanics. They incorporate Integrated Magnetic Modules (MagJacks). Traditionally, isolation transformers and common-mode chokes were discrete components on the motherboard, taking up crucial board space and creating potential EMI (Electromagnetic Interference) leakage pathways. As electronic systems shrink, physical layers must evolve. The industrial community is currently mapping out transitions that will dictate PCB layouts over the next decade:
1. Single Pair Ethernet (SPE): While legacy infrastructures continue to depend on standard 4-pair copper cables, modern industrial architectures are integrating SPE (10Base-T1L). Our R&D division is actively testing low-profile SPE modular jacks that compress spatial requirements by an additional 60%.
2. Advanced High-Speed Magnetics (10G Base-T & Beyond): The integration of 10G speed thresholds into low-profile form factors requires precise wire-winding techniques inside the connector. Standard winding creates parasitic capacitance that degrades high-frequency return loss. Zyqora's patented winding methodology delivers flat insertion loss profiles up to 500 MHz, keeping communications stable over long cable runs.
3. Eco-friendly Polymers: Under global mandates (including Mexican ecological regulations and EU RoHS/REACH), we have transitioned all low-profile housing shells to high-temperature Halogen-Free LCP (Liquid Crystal Polymer), preventing toxic off-gassing during reflow processes and recycling.
